Richard MacDonald creates bronze sculptures, which show the power, grace and beauty of athletes, ballerinas, mimes and nymphs. Born in California, MacDonald was enrolled as a painter at Art Center School of Design in Pasadena, where he developed his penchant for the human form. The use of athletic musculature underneath skin and clothes earned a name as an accomplished illustrator; his placements are in the NFL and NBA Halls of Fame and the National Art Museum of Sport. From the two-dimensional surface of the drawing board to the three-dimensional, kinetic feel of clay, the artist evolved. Exploring the same musculature, now in three dimensions, that he used in his two dimensional works. He found them taking on an almost weightless feel.
